Blocher, Samuel W.

Posted By: Jane Barr Torres
Date: 16 March 2002

Source: A HISTORY OF DARKE COUNTY, OHIO; Chicago : W.H. Beers & Co., 1880. p.752

SAMUEL W. BLOCHER, farmer and stock-ralser, Sec. 23 ; P. 0. Greenville; is the youngest son of Samuel Blocher, of Washington Township, and was born in this township Oct. 20, 1845 ; was raised a farmer, and has continued to follow it successfully, and has just erected for himself one of the finest brick residences in this county. He married Catherine M. Glunt, daughter of Joseph Glunt, deceased ; they have three children, viz.: Ira, born July 22, 1873 ; Hugh, Feb, 12, 1876 ; and Myrtle, Aug. 6, 1878. Mr. B. owns 183 acres of fine farming land adjoining the homestead of his father.
